Photos:: 15 Best and Worst Dressed At The MTV VMA 2012

According to billboard.com, these are the 15 best and worst dressed celebrities at the just concluded MTV VMA 2012

BEST - MILEY CYRUS

Continuing with her new grunge style, Miley Cyrus donned an almost vampiric, long black Pucci dress that was daring yet flattering and certainly grown up. Her new platinum pixie 'do was styled into a faux hawk, one-upping performer P!nk's similar hair style.

WORST - NICKI MINAJ

Always one to dress crazy, Nicki Minaj showed up on the red carpet at the 2012 VMAs wearing a snug Versace black lace bodysuit, accented with a pattern of red tape. More bizarre than her skin-tight outfit was her highlighter yellow hair and dominatrix cap, an accessory stolen straight from Lady Gaga's tour wardrobe. The icing on the worst-dressed cake? Her sparkly Christian Louboutin heels didn't even match.


BEST - THE WANTED

Jay McGuiness, Siva Kaneswaran, Nathan Skyes, Max George and Tom Parker, a.k.a. The Wanted, put a suited twist on the coordinated boy band look. Their skinny pants and gray and black suits, all designed by Tommy Hilfiger, complemented each other while showing their distinct personalities and timeless style.

WORST - ALICIA KEYS
Though her short hair looked sleek and sophisticated, Alicia Keys' silver dress at the VMAs was all wrong. Her body is banging and toned, but this dress just made her look boxy. And are those folds or wrinkles? We can't tell, but either way, this is not a "girl on fire."



BEST - CHRIS BROWN

Don't let the Sisqo-esque hair distract you. Besides winning Best Male Video, Breezy won one of our style awards with his smooth, well-tailored gray suit, dark shades and skinny black tie.


WORST - RITA ORA

Ouch! Double fail for Rita Ora at the VMAs. Her red carpet outfit, a custom Emilio Pucci jumpsuit, made her look like a sparkly, armored amphibian. The sleek white dress she wore during the show was gorgeous from the waist down, but raised eyebrows in all the wrong ways thanks to fringed sleeves -- or should we call them wings? -- and massive shoulder pads.



BEST - WIZ KHALIFA & AMBER ROSE

The engaged couple has sent the Internet abuzz the last few days with pregnancy rumors, which were confirmed at the VMAs. Rose's custom-made gown, a form fitting, long sleeved black lace number, was tasteful and feminine, complimenting her growing belly. Meanwhile, Wiz's snug, shrunken suit showed fatherly maturity with a sockless twist.



WORST - KREAYSHAWN

"Gucci Gucci" rapper Kreayshawn took inspiration from bats and ballerinas in her all-black VMAs ensemble. Her gothic-inspired platform boots only added to the out-of-season Halloween feel. Don't be surprised if you see Kreay recycling this outfit to trick-or-treat this October. Boo!



BEST - RIHANNA

The "We Found Love" singer kept it simple and classy with a long white, backless gown that hugged her famous curves. But of course, the biggest buzz was surrounding her new pixie cut, a look that seems to channel the always fashionable Halle Berry.



WORST - NEYO

Usually one of the more stylish men to walk the red carpet, NeYo's 2012 VMA outfit just looked sloppy and out-of-date. The feather in his fedora, the camo pants and the belt chain? Just because No Doubt's back doesn't mean we need to dress like it's 1999 again.


BEST - PSY

"Gangnam Style" may be a little silly, but there was nothing funny about K-pop star Psy's VMA look. His striped red carpet suit and wing-tipped oxfords made for a classic look. But later, when Psy performed a bit from his signature hit with VMA host Kevin hart, his powder blue blazer and sleek shades showed the fun-loving personality that comes through in his song.

WORST - MAC MILLER
To put it simply: Rapper Mac Miller's outfit was just a mess. From the studded jacket to the slouchy jeans and odd monkey shirt, it's no wonder he hid his face with sunglasses and a gray cap.


BEST - KE$HA

Usually a wild child, Ke$ha classed it up for the VMAs with a short, nude dress complimented by black floral appliques. She reportedly designed the look for herself, with the help of Ugo Zaldi. Her platinum blonde combover hairstyle added to the look, which was spunky and stylish in all the right ways.



WORST - TYGA

It was hard to tell where the red carpet ended and Tyga's VMA outfit began. His spray-painted red converse, red zippered pants and shiny red tank top were, well, red. What did stand out, however, was his massive gold chain, which looked like a lost relic from Mardi Gras.



BEST - 2 CHAINZ

The Georgia rapper did in fact wear two chains, which pulled together his Versace outfit, consisting of metallic bronze pants, a black shirt and studded black leather jacket. The look is certainly hip-hop, but done tastefully and in high fashion, making him one of the best dressed rappers of the evening.
